ED produces AAP MLA Amanatullah Khan in Delhi court, seeks 10-day custody

The Enforcement Directorate (ED) on Monday produced Aam Aadmi Party (AAP) legislator Amanatullah Khan before a Delhi court in a money laundering case, hours after his arrest, reported PTI. The agency requested Special Judge Rakesh Syal for the AAP Member of Legislative Assembly`s (MLA) 10-day custody on the grounds that he was required to be confronted with other accused and evidence in the case. The plea was challenged by the counsel appearing for the accused in the case. The arguments are currently underway. Khan was taken into custody under the provisions of the Prevention of Money Laundering Act (PMLA) after the agency conducted a search at his residence located in Okhla, Delhi, earlier in the day. ED told the court that some questions were put to Khan during the searches but he remained “evasive” about them and hence, they had to arrest him.The agency also informed the court that Khan was the main accused in the case. “The proceeds of crime have been used and laundered to buy property. Mayank Yadav Breaks Own Record, Produces Fastest Ball Of IPL 2024 Again

Mayank Yadav continued his tremendous run of form as he took three wickets to guide Lucknow Super Giants to a brilliant win over Royal Challengers Bengaluru on Tuesday. Mayank, who bowled a 155.8 kmph ripper against Punjab Kings few days ago, once again produced a brilliant performance as he bowled the fastest delivery of IPL 2024 at 156.7 kmph. Mayank also took the extremely important wickets of Glenn Maxwell, Cameron Green and Rajat Patidar to completely dismantle RCB batting. According to the IPL, Mayank currently holds the record of bowling the fastest delivery of IPL 2024 followed by Nandre Burger (153), Gerald Coetzee (152.3), Alzarri Joseph (151.2) and Matheesha Pathirana (150.9) . Yuzvendra Chahal Produces Brilliant Performance Just Days After BCCI Contract Snub

Yuzvendra Chahal in action© X (formerly Twitter) India leg-spinner Yuzvendra Chahal produced a match-winning spell of 4-0-22-4 on Tuesday to power Income Tax to a huge 135-run win over Canara Bank in a DY Patil T20 Cup match. Playing in his first match of the corporate tournament here at the DY Patil University Ground, the right-arm spinner hit the strides immediately sending down 10 dots and conceding only two fours in his spell. Income Tax first piled up 244 for five, courtesy Vishal More’s 28-ball 61 (8x4s, 3x6s) and an unbeaten 18-ball 53 from Sumit Kumar, who clobbered five sixes and four hits to the fence. In crunch time, Kiran George produces an aggressive finish to beat China’s World No.19 Lu Guang Zu | Badminton News

Since the start of 2023, Kiran George had played out 14 tight finishes of 21-19, 22-20 or 23-21 score lines on the world tour, and won only 8 of those. One of India’s finest bludgeons from the back court, would fall back frustratingly in the endgame as his impressive strokeplay was rendered a footnote in losses. On Thursday, Kiran, the world No.36, literally went ballistic in finishing in the Round of 16 at Indonesia Masters, winning 21-11, 13-21, 21-18 against China’s World No.19 Lu Guang Zu. As he had missed out on opportunities to go deeper into draws, his coaches at the Prakash Padukone academy in Bangalore – Vimal Kumar, Sagar Chopda and DK Sen, had been drilling into him the importance of a strong, aggressive finish. Kiran’s father George Thomas, had heard it all too often, how his son wasn’t pushing the pedal when required.
